The Myth of the Small Goldfish Bowl

Before diving into the mathematics, it is crucial to unmask the most harmful myth in the fish-keeping hobby: the "bowl."

Goldfish do not stop growing since their tank is small. Rather, a limited environment causes a cruel physiological response called stunting. While the fish's external development might appear to decrease, its internal organs continue to grow at a normal rate. This causes extreme deformities, tremendous suffering, organ failure, and a considerably reduced lifespan.

Correctly taken care of, a goldfish can live for 10 to 15 years-- and in some cases even longer-- growing up to a foot long depending upon the range.


Why Goldfish Need So Much Water

Goldfish require large volumes of water for 3 primary factors:

  1. Waste Production: Unlike numerous tropical fish, goldfish do not have a stomach. Food goes through their gastrointestinal tracts rapidly, suggesting they produce a massive amount of solid waste. Additionally, they excrete a high volume of ammonia directly through their gills.
  2. Oxygen Demand: Goldfish thrive in cool, well-oxygenated water. Bigger bodies of water hold dissolved oxygen more stably than little volumes.
  3. Swimming Space: Goldfish are active swimmers and foragers. They require physical space to extend their fins and browse their environment without stress.

Elements Beyond Volume: Tank Shape Matters

When using a goldfish tank size calculator, water volume is only part of the formula. Tank measurements are equally crucial.

  • Surface area Area: Goldfish require a high surface-to-volume ratio to facilitate gas exchange (oxygen entering the water, carbon dioxide leaving). Long, rectangle-shaped tanks are far exceptional to high, narrow, or round tanks.
  • Footprint: Because goldfish spend the majority of their time foraging at the bottom of the tank, a wide and long floor plan offers more functional home than vertical height.

Important Equipment to Support the Volume

A large tank is only effective when combined with proper life-support systems. Due to the fact that goldfish create such a heavy biological load, aquarists must purchase robust equipment:

  • Filtration: The guideline for goldfish purification is to acquire a filter ranked for two times the size of the actual tank. If handling a 40-gallon fancy goldfish tank, utilize a filter ranked for at least 80 gallons. Container filters and big internal sponge filters are leading options.
  • Water Agitation: Water pumps, air stones, and powerheads assist preserve high oxygen saturation levels, which goldfish desperately need.
  • Water Testing Kits: Because goldfish produce ammonia and nitrite rapidly, a liquid-based master test kit is obligatory to keep an eye on water parameters.
  • Trustworthy Substrate or Bare Bottom: Many goldfish keepers prefer a "bare bottom" tank to make vacuuming up waste simpler, though great sand is safe if owners want a more natural appearance (prevent gravel, which goldfish can accidentally swallow and choke on).

Upkeep: The Ultimate Key to Success

Even with a mathematically best tank size, goldfish require regular maintenance to prosper. Water volume waters down waste, but it does not remove it completely.

  • Weekly Water Changes: Plan to change 30% to 50% of the Aquarium Wattage Calculator water every week.
  • Waste Removal: Use a gravel vacuum or siphon to clean the substrate of remaining food and feces during every water modification.
  • Filter Maintenance: Rinse filter media in old tank water (never ever tap water, which kills helpful germs) as soon as a month to ensure optimum water flow.
